Runbook: Pennywhistle notification fan-out backpressure. When the fan-out workers fall behind, the outbox table balloons and delivery latency spikes — you'll see it first in the Dovetail queue-depth graph. Don't just scale workers; check whether a single noisy tenant is flooding the topic, and throttle them via the tenant config first. If you do scale, bump FANOUT_WORKERS in the deploy env, redeploy, and watch for drain within ten minutes. The workers authenticate to the broker with a credential set on the next line of the env file.

env line for tagaf-yahif: LEDGER_TOKEN29=a7e22fd0ee7d43436e62c1c3439fb

Ticket: Config drift detected in the Quillfeather print-spooler microservice. The staging replica diverged from the declared manifest after a manual hotfix during the Brindlemoor outage. Future maintainers should reconcile via the deploy pipeline only, never by hand. For reference and auditing, the current effective configuration of the service is reproduced below.

config for hawip-bahop:
[fendor]
host = fendor.paliqworks.corp
user = fendor_svc
database = fendor_prod

Attendees: Branch leadership plus Torvald (Commercial) and Inez (Ops). We walked through the pricing for the Larkspin product line. Quick takeaways: the mid-range bundle is underpriced against Nuvelto's comparable kit, and branches in the Caldmere region report discount creep. Agreed actions: freeze ad-hoc discounts above 8%, trial a two-tier price card in three branches, and revisit in six weeks. Torvald will circulate the draft price card Friday. The confidential planning note for branch managers appears directly below.

board note of kadug-tawig: Only 5 of the 100 pilot accounts renewed Oliath, so a churn review is set for April 15.

Ticket: Contractor onboarding, week one. A contractor from Bramwick Joinery starts Monday at the Larchfield site to refit the third-floor kitchenette. New starters should note that contractors sign in at the loading dock, not reception, and are escorted until their temporary pass is active. Hours are 08:00 to 16:30, Monday to Friday. If you see unescorted contractors, notify the facilities desk. The temporary pass code for this engagement is below.

turnstile pass: bdg-YEOZLM-79341408